入选标准
- •1) Aged =2 months and less than 3 months on the day of first study vaccine administration
- •2) Born at full term of pregnancy (=37 weeks) and with a birth weight =2.5 kg
- •3) Informed consent form has been signed and dated by the parent or other legally acceptable representative
- •4) Subject and parent/legally acceptable representative are able to attend all scheduled visits and to comply with all trial procedures.

排除标准
- •1) Participation in the 4 weeks preceding the first trial vaccination or planned participation during the present trial period in another clinical trial investigating a vaccine, drug, medical device, or medical procedure
- •2) Receipt or planned receipt of any vaccine in the 4 weeks preceding or following any trial vaccination (except Diphtheria, Tetanus, acellular Pertussis vaccine [DTaP], Haemophilus Influenzae Type b [Hib] vaccine, bacille Calmette-Guerin vaccine [BCG] and Hepatitis B given at least 7 days before and after study vaccination)Previous vaccination against poliomyelitis with either the trial vaccine or another vaccine
- •3) Receipt of immune globulins, blood or blood-derived products since birth
- •4) Known or suspected congenital or acquired immunodeficiency; or receipt of immunosuppressive therapy, such as anti-cancer chemotherapy or radiation therapy since birth; or long-term systemic corticosteroid therapy (prednisone or equivalent for more than 2 consecutive weeks since birth)
- •5) Congenital or acquired immunodeficiency in close contacts to the subjects
- •6) History of poliomyelitis infection (confirmed either clinically, serologically or microbiologically)
- •7) At high risk for human immunodeficiency virus (HIV) infection during the trial
- •8) Known systemic hypersensitivity to any of the vaccine components, or history of a life-threatening reaction to the vaccines used in the trial or to a vaccine containing any of the same substances
- •9) Laboratory-confirmed or otherwise known thrombocytopenia, contraindicating intramuscular vaccination
- •10) Bleeding disorder, or receipt of anticoagulants in the 3 weeks preceding inclusion, contraindicating intramuscular vaccination
- •11) Deprived of freedom by an administrative or court order, or in an emergency setting, or hospitalized involuntarily
- •12) Chronic illness that, in the opinion of the investigator, is at a stage where it might interfere with trial conduct or completion
- •13) Moderate or severe acute illness/infection (according to investigator judgment) on the day of vaccination or febrile illness (axillary temperature =37.1°C). A prospective subject should not be included in the study until the condition has resolved or the febrile event has subsided
- •14) Identified as a natural or adopted child of the Investigator or employee with direct involvement in the proposed study
- •15) Any other contraindication as listed in the study vaccines' leaflets.
